Home
last modified time | relevance | path

Searched refs:door_handle (Results 1 – 2 of 2) sorted by relevance

/illumos-gate/usr/src/lib/libpicl/
H A Dpicl.c60 static int door_handle = -1; variable
129 if (door_call(door_handle, dargp) < 0) in post_req()
195 (void) close(door_handle); in trysend_req()
196 if ((door_handle = open(PICLD_DOOR, O_RDONLY)) < 0) { in trysend_req()
244 (void) close(door_handle); /* close bad door */ in picl_initialize()
250 if ((door_handle = open(PICLD_DOOR, O_RDONLY)) < 0) { in picl_initialize()
257 (void) close(door_handle); in picl_initialize()
286 (void) close(door_handle); in picl_shutdown()
/illumos-gate/usr/src/uts/common/idmap/
H A Didmap_kapi.c93 door_handle_t door_handle; member
136 door_ki_rele(zs->door_handle); in idmap_reg_dh()
138 zs->door_handle = dh; in idmap_reg_dh()
165 if (!zs->door_valid || zs->door_handle != dh) { in idmap_unreg_dh()
170 door_ki_rele(zs->door_handle); in idmap_unreg_dh()
209 dh = zs->door_handle; in kidmap_call_door()
281 if (zs->door_valid && dh == zs->door_handle) { in kidmap_call_door()
284 door_ki_rele(zs->door_handle); in kidmap_call_door()
343 door_ki_rele(zs->door_handle); in idmap_zone_destroy()
385 dh = zs->door_handle; in idmap_get_door()